Boswell-Wilkie Circus Programme 1973-1974, original, 10 pages, period advertisements, illustrated, 17.7 cms x 24.3 cms, condition: as new.

RINGMASTER: JURGEN WIECZOREK, FEATURING THE FLYING WEPPENAARS WITH CHARLIE BALE, KEITH ANDERSON, BARNEY AND BOBO THE CLOWNS

The Boswell-Wilkie Circus, a South African institution for close to 75 years, was formed from the merger of two separate circuses in 1963. The Boswell family started their circus in 1913, while the Wilkie family also established their own circus in 1955. The combined Boswell Wilkie Circus became known for its family-oriented shows, diverse acts, and pioneering approach to racial integration.
